Early Life and The Spark of a Hollywood Story
Born in Glendale, California, on December 23, 1953, Cheryl grew up in the burgeoning landscape of post-war America. Her life took a pivotal turn when she attended John Burroughs High School in Burbank, California. It was within these hallways that she met a bright, ambitious teenager named Ron Howard, who was already acting as a child star on The Andy Griffith Show and Happy Days. Their shared experience as teenagers navigating the unique pressures of early fame—Cheryl as a student and budding actress, Ron as a household name—forged a deep and lasting bond.

Cheryl's own acting aspirations led her to pursue roles in film and television. While her on-screen appearances are often noted as supporting or cameo roles, they are significant for their direct connection to her husband's career. Her most recognized film credits include the 1984 romantic comedy Splash, the 1996 thriller Ransom, and the 2001 biographical drama A Beautiful Mind. In these films, she often appeared in small, memorable parts, a testament to her quiet support of Ron's vision and her own continued engagement with the industry she was part of.
A Marriage Forged in High School: The Ron and Cheryl Howard Love Story
The cornerstone of Cheryl Howard's life is her enduring marriage to Ron Howard. They married on June 7, 1975, a union that has now spanned nearly five decades. In an industry notorious for fleeting relationships, their partnership is a standout exception. Ron Howard himself has been vocal about the centrality of his wife to his life and work.
In an exclusive interview with People magazine, Ron Howard made a revealing statement: he has cast his wife, Cheryl, "in everything" he's directed since the couple was in high school. This isn't merely a romantic exaggeration; it's a professional reality. Cheryl has made cameo appearances in dozens of his films and television projects, from Grand Theft Auto (his 1977 directorial debut) to Cinderella Man and The Da Vinci Code. These appearances are more than inside jokes; they are symbolic threads weaving their personal narrative into the fabric of his cinematic legacy. Her presence on set, even in a minor role, provides him with a touchstone of familiarity and trust amidst the chaos of major productions.
